You can go directly to the temp folder by opening the Run dialog with
Windows-R, type %Temp%, and press Enter.
Note the percent signs enclosing the word temp.

for those that would like to know:
when you use the check for upgrades from the w e control panel/help pull down
download the w e upgrades they are downloaded on to your computer in the temp
folder.
c:\users\your account name\appdata\local\temp folder.
